• 精创网络
  • 精创网络
  • 首页
  • 产品优势
  • 产品价格
  • 产品功能
  • 关于我们
  • 在线客服
  • 登录
  • DDoS防御和CC防御
  • 精创网络云防护,专注于大流量DDoS防御和CC防御。可防止SQL注入,以及XSS等网站安全漏洞的利用。
  • 免费试用
  • 新闻中心
  • 关于我们
  • 资讯动态
  • 帮助文档
  • 白名单保护
  • 常见问题
  • 政策协议
  • 资讯动态
  • CC防御策略配置要点解析,超实用攻略汇总
  • 来源:www.jcwlyf.com更新时间:2025-06-23
  • 在当今数字化时代,网络安全至关重要,CC(Challenge Collapsar)攻击作为一种常见的网络攻击手段,对网站和应用程序的正常运行造成了严重威胁。因此,合理配置CC防御策略显得尤为重要。本文将详细解析CC防御策略配置的要点,并汇总超实用的攻略。

    一、了解CC攻击原理

    在配置CC防御策略之前,我们需要深入了解CC攻击的原理。CC攻击主要是通过控制大量的代理服务器或僵尸网络,向目标网站发送大量看似合法的请求,耗尽服务器的资源,从而导致网站无法正常响应正常用户的请求。攻击者通常会利用HTTP协议的特点,通过模拟正常用户的访问行为,绕过一些简单的防护机制。例如,攻击者会不断地刷新网页、提交表单等,使服务器忙于处理这些请求,无法及时响应其他用户的正常访问。

    二、CC防御策略配置要点

    1. 流量监控与分析

    实时监控网站的流量是防御CC攻击的基础。通过对流量的监控和分析,可以及时发现异常的流量模式。可以使用网络流量监控工具,如Ntopng、NetFlow等,对网站的入站和出站流量进行实时监测。分析流量的来源、请求频率、请求类型等信息。如果发现某个IP地址在短时间内发送了大量的请求,或者某个地区的流量突然异常增加,就需要进一步排查是否存在CC攻击的可能。

    2. IP封禁策略

    IP封禁是一种常见的CC防御手段。可以根据流量分析的结果,对异常的IP地址进行封禁。可以设置简单的规则,如在一定时间内某个IP地址的请求次数超过了预设的阈值,就将该IP地址加入封禁列表。以下是一个简单的Nginx配置示例,用于封禁某个IP地址:

    server {
        listen 80;
        server_name example.com;
    
        deny 192.168.1.1; # 封禁指定IP
        location / {
            # 其他配置
        }
    }

    同时,为了避免误封正常用户的IP地址,可以设置封禁时间和解封机制。例如,封禁某个IP地址24小时后自动解封。

    3. 验证码机制

    验证码可以有效地防止机器自动化的请求。当检测到某个IP地址的请求行为异常时,可以要求用户输入验证码。常见的验证码类型有图片验证码、滑动验证码、短信验证码等。例如,在网站的登录页面、注册页面等关键位置添加验证码。以下是一个使用Google reCAPTCHA的示例:

    <!DOCTYPE html>
    <html>
    <head>
        <title>使用reCAPTCHA</title>
        <script src='https://www.google.com/recaptcha/api.js'></script>
    </head>
    <body>
        <form action="submit.php" method="post">
            <div class="g-recaptcha" data-sitekey="YOUR_SITE_KEY"></div>
            <input type="submit" value="提交">
        </form>
    </body>
    </html>

    4. 负载均衡与CDN加速

    负载均衡可以将流量均匀地分配到多个服务器上,减轻单个服务器的压力。常见的负载均衡器有Nginx、HAProxy等。CDN(内容分发网络)可以将网站的静态资源缓存到离用户最近的节点上,减少源服务器的请求压力。同时,CDN提供商通常也具备一定的CC防御能力。例如,使用阿里云CDN,当检测到CC攻击时,会自动进行清洗和拦截。

    5. 会话管理

    合理的会话管理可以有效地防止CC攻击。可以设置会话的超时时间,当用户长时间不活动时,自动销毁会话。同时,限制每个用户的并发会话数量,防止攻击者通过创建大量的会话来耗尽服务器资源。例如,在PHP中可以通过以下代码设置会话超时时间:

    ini_set('session.gc_maxlifetime', 1800); // 设置会话超时时间为30分钟
    session_start();

    三、超实用攻略汇总

    1. 定期更新系统和软件

    及时更新服务器的操作系统、Web服务器软件、数据库等,修复已知的安全漏洞。攻击者往往会利用这些漏洞来发起CC攻击。例如,Nginx、Apache等Web服务器软件会定期发布安全更新,及时更新可以提高服务器的安全性。

    2. 建立应急响应机制

    制定完善的应急响应计划,当发生CC攻击时,能够迅速采取措施进行处理。可以设置报警机制,当流量异常时及时通知管理员。同时,准备好备用服务器,在主服务器受到攻击无法正常工作时,能够迅速切换到备用服务器。

    3. 与专业的安全厂商合作

    可以选择与专业的网络安全厂商合作,如阿里云、腾讯云等,他们提供了专业的CC防御服务。这些服务通常具备更强大的防护能力和更完善的监测机制。例如,阿里云的DDoS高防IP可以提供高达T级的防护能力,有效地抵御各种规模的CC攻击。

    4. 加强用户教育

    对网站的用户进行安全教育,提醒他们不要随意点击不明链接、下载不明文件等,避免被攻击者利用作为僵尸网络的一部分。同时,鼓励用户使用强密码,定期更换密码,提高账户的安全性。

    四、总结

    CC防御策略的配置是一个系统的工程,需要综合考虑多个方面的因素。通过了解CC攻击的原理,合理配置防御策略,结合超实用的攻略,可以有效地提高网站和应用程序的抗攻击能力,保障网络的安全稳定运行。在实际操作中,要不断地进行监测和调整,根据实际情况优化防御策略,以应对不断变化的网络安全威胁。

  • 关于我们
  • 关于我们
  • 服务条款
  • 隐私政策
  • 新闻中心
  • 资讯动态
  • 帮助文档
  • 网站地图
  • 服务指南
  • 购买流程
  • 白名单保护
  • 联系我们
  • QQ咨询:189292897
  • 电话咨询:16725561188
  • 服务时间:7*24小时
  • 电子邮箱:admin@jcwlyf.com
  • 微信咨询
  • Copyright © 2025 All Rights Reserved
  • 精创网络版权所有
  • 皖ICP备2022000252号
  • 皖公网安备34072202000275号